To sales leads: Brennivale Logistics now represents 41% of Torfield Manufacturing's revenue, up from 28% last year. Unacceptable exposure. If their renewal slips, we miss covenant targets. Immediate actions: no further discounting to Brennivale; each lead to identify two mid-market prospects per territory by month-end; pipeline reviews move to weekly. Finance will model downside scenarios. Do not discuss this exposure externally. Questions go through the commercial director only. The confidential planning note follows below.

management briefing: Headcount on the Praok team goes from 16 to 91 by the end of March. Gross margin on Praok came in at 2 percent against a plan of 26 percent.

// Encoding sniffing for user-uploaded text files in Saltgrass.
// We check BOM first, then a capped statistical pass (8 KB max)
// to avoid unbounded reads on hostile uploads. Ambiguous files
// fall back to this constant rather than guessing, which closed
// the smuggling vector flagged in the last audit. Fixed as of the
// build noted below.

trace token, bawif-tajof: htk14_21e308fc7b4137

## Changed defaults

Heads up: the Ledgerline tax-rate lookup cache now defaults to a 15-minute TTL instead of 24 hours. Turns out rates in the Veldt County sandbox were going stale mid-demo, which was embarrassing. Eviction is now LRU rather than FIFO, and the cache warms on boot. If you're reviewing, check that nothing hardcodes the old TTL. The new defaults land as follows.

deployment values, bajop-taweg:
holwyn:
  log_level: debug
  metrics_host: metrics.holwyn.zemvarsys.internal
  pool_size: 32

### Sweeper leaves orphans behind

New folks: the Dustpan job sweeps orphaned CI resources (stale runners, dangling volumes) every hour on the Halverton cluster. If the orphan count climbs instead of dropping, the sweeper probably crashed mid-pass and left its lock file behind. Delete the lock, rerun manually, and watch one full cycle. Do not widen the sweep filter — that once deleted live runners. When filing a ticket, include the sweeper build token below.

trace token, hadup-tagug: htk21_12de252fa14cc922da950